- What is your typical process for working with a new customer?
My typical process begins with an initial consultation, where I spend about 1.5 hours with the client to learn about their goals, lifestyle, and design preferences. After that, I create digital drawings and realistic 3D renderings to help them visualize how the space will look once completed. I also provide detailed documentation that explains the functionality of each design element, ensuring the client understands both the aesthetics and the practicality behind the concept.
